Toda Ujiyasu was lord of Ôgaki Shinden han (a branch domain of Ôgaki han) and served the Tokugawa shogunate as Ôban gashira for a time, and then as sôjaban from 1842 to 1855.

He was dismissed from his position as sôjaban on 1855/2/27 and died a month later on 3/27. He was succeeded by Toda Ujiyoshi, a son of the lord of Ôgaki, Toda Ujimasa.
